Historical Use in Traditional Medicine

Hawthorn, known as shān zhā in Traditional Chinese Medicine (TCM), has a documented history of use as a medicinal plant stretching back to at least 659 A.D.. In TCM, the berries of the hawthorn plant are specifically prized for treating "food stagnation"—a condition describing when food sits in the digestive tract and isn't processed efficiently. This stagnation can lead to a range of uncomfortable symptoms, such as bloating, abdominal distention, and a feeling of fullness. For these reasons, hawthorn berries were historically consumed as a tea or snack to stimulate the digestive process and clear blockages.

The Concept of "Food Stagnation"

In TCM, hawthorn's sour and sweet properties are believed to enter the spleen and stomach meridians, which are responsible for transformation and transportation in the digestive process. The herb's warming energy helps to stimulate circulation and the flow of vital energy (Qi), which helps to move food along the gastrointestinal tract and prevent the buildup of undigested matter.

The Science Behind Hawthorn's Digestive Effects

Modern research is beginning to offer scientific explanations for hawthorn's traditional uses, attributing its digestive benefits to a rich profile of bioactive compounds, including flavonoids, organic acids, and pectin.

Boosting Enzyme Activity

One way hawthorn supports digestion is by enhancing the activity of digestive enzymes. Studies in animals have shown that hawthorn extract can stimulate the activity of intestinal amylase and lipase, which are crucial for breaking down carbohydrates and fats. This helps the body to digest and absorb nutrients more efficiently, particularly after consuming heavy or fatty meals.

Prebiotic and Fiber Content

Hawthorn berries are naturally rich in fiber, including pectin, a soluble fiber known for its role in digestive health. Pectin acts as a prebiotic, nourishing the beneficial bacteria in the gut microbiome. A healthy gut microbiome is essential for proper digestion and overall well-being. By promoting the growth of good gut bacteria, hawthorn tea can support a robust and balanced digestive system.

Improving Gut Motility

Animal studies have indicated that hawthorn extracts can significantly increase the rate of gastric emptying and improve intestinal propulsion. This enhanced gut motility, or the movement of food through the digestive tract, can help alleviate indigestion and reduce the time food spends in the stomach and intestines. This faster transit can lead to less discomfort and bloating. Additionally, hawthorn possesses mild antispasmodic properties that can help ease cramping and other uncomfortable intestinal issues associated with conditions like irritable bowel syndrome (IBS).

Specific Benefits of Hawthorn Tea for Digestion

Relieving Bloating and Gas

For centuries, hawthorn has been a go-to remedy for digestive disorders, including bloating and gas. By stimulating the flow of Qi (energy) in the liver and spleen, its sour taste can reduce stagnation and alleviate discomfort. Its antispasmodic properties also help relax the muscles in the digestive tract, which can soothe the abdominal cramps often associated with bloating and gas.

Easing Constipation

Hawthorn berries are a source of dietary fiber, which is well-known for its ability to promote regular bowel movements. The prebiotic effects from its pectin content also support the growth of healthy gut flora, further aiding intestinal health and regularity. In addition, the studies showing improved gut transit time directly correlate to hawthorn's ability to help move waste through the system more efficiently, providing relief from constipation.

Combating Indigestion

Often caused by slow digestion of fats and proteins, indigestion can be significantly improved by hawthorn tea's enzyme-enhancing effects. By increasing the production and activity of digestive enzymes, hawthorn helps break down food more effectively, especially after consuming a greasy or rich meal. This makes it a popular choice in TCM after consuming meat to prevent indigestion.

How to Prepare a Simple Hawthorn Tea

  1. Gather ingredients: Dried hawthorn berries (or sliced pieces), fresh ginger (optional), and water.
  2. Combine: Add 2 tablespoons of dried hawthorn slices (or crushed berries) and 1-2 slices of fresh ginger to a small pot with 2 cups of water.
  3. Simmer: Bring to a boil, then reduce the heat and simmer for 10-15 minutes.
  4. Strain: Strain the tea into a mug, removing the solids.
  5. Enjoy: Sweeten with honey to taste if desired, and sip warm, preferably after meals to aid digestion.

Potential Side Effects and Precautions

While hawthorn tea is generally considered safe for most people in moderation, there are some important considerations.

  • Mild Digestive Upset: Some individuals may experience mild digestive upset, nausea, or diarrhea, especially if taken in excess.
  • Medication Interactions: Hawthorn can potentially interact with certain medications, particularly heart medications like digoxin and blood pressure drugs. It is crucial to consult a healthcare professional before use if you are on any medication.
  • Pregnancy and Breastfeeding: Limited research is available regarding hawthorn's safety during pregnancy and breastfeeding, and it is best to be avoided during these periods.
  • Existing Conditions: Those with weak digestion, gastritis, or peptic ulcers should be cautious, as hawthorn can stimulate gastric acid secretion.
